Think carefully about whether you want to broadcast your phone number.
Some find the response is more than they counted on, and their phone rings off
the hook.
Remember that you're writing for an audience that will include hundreds—perhaps thousands—of people. Just keep it conversational, simple, and short.
Job posters, please mention the geographic location of the job when
possible.
If you're selling something, tell people more or less where you live,
that'll make life easier for you and whoever might want to buy.
If you're posting an apartment, condo or room for rent, you may want to provide
the cross streets. Often people are not familiar
with the area or are looking to move to specific neighborhood, providing this information
will help folks out a lot.
Use descriptive terms about your item that will help buyers searching the site to find it. For example, use the word "dog" in the description in addition to the more specific "Scottish terrier."
